Abstract

A safety sign and methods are shown with advantages such as being more visible in poor conditions such as snow, dust, fog, low light, etc. Safety signs as shown can be seen from farther away than conventional signs. Safety signs as shown eliminate problems associated with point source lighting.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A snowplow, comprising: a cab; a trailer; a scraper; and EL lighting wherein the EL lighting is attached to the cab.  
     
     
         2 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ting is attached to one or more doors on the cab.  
     
     
         3 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ting is attached to a front portion of the cab.  
     
     
         4 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ting is attached to an upper portion of the cab.  
     
     
         5 . The snowplow of  claim 1 , further comprising one or more mudflaps attached to one or more of the cab and trailer.  
     
     
         6 . The snowplow of  claim 5  wherein the EL lighting is on one or more mudflaps.  
     
     
         7 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ting emits a blinking display.  
     
     
         8 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ting includes indicia.  
     
     
         9 . The snowplow of  claim 8  wherein the indicia imparts a message conveying safety or caution.  
     
     
         10 . The snowplow of  claim 1  wherein the EL lighting includes more than one color.  
     
     
         11 . The snowplow of  claim 10  wherein the EL lighting color is orange or yellow.
